Read moreFarmhouse Benaulim is a charming spot, beautifully designed with a wooden finish, nestled by the lake with a lovely fountain on the other side. The food is great and reasonably priced, making it a good choice for a meal. However, there are a few areas that could use improvement.
The service, unfortunately, is a bit of a challenge. The restaurant is quite large, and getting the attention of the wait staff can be difficult, especially if you're seated near the lake where the bar counter is far away. It can take some time to get someone’s attention, and once you do, the staff tends to forget things, requiring you to remind them multiple times.
Another downside is the music – it's loud enough to make conversations uncomfortable, as it hits your eardrums rather than setting a relaxing tone for dining.
Must try : Prawns biryani , Calamari batter fry, Mussels Rava Malasa, Chicken Yakitori.
If you plan to eat gravy and naan or roti , make sure you come for dinner here as they keep their tandoor shut during lunch hours resulting in non availability of Breads like roti, chapati or naan.
